[0001] The present application relates to the field of source load equipment, in particular to a power supply synchronization control method and device, equipment and medium. BACKGROUND

[0002] At present, in order to solve the power requirement of large output demand in some scenarios, multiple power supply devices need to be parallelly connected. However, the existing parallel connection method is that the power supply device as the master directly communicates with each power supply device as the slave through 485 to transmit the adjustment parameters to the slave, and the slave completes the output adjustment after receiving the adjustment parameters. This adjustment method will cause poor synchronization due to large communication delay and slow response speed, and the slave may cause output oscillation, affecting the use effect. SUMMARY

[0030] In order to better explain the power synchronization control method, device, equipment and medium of the embodiment of the present application, a parallel machine system is proposed here, referring to Figure 1 The parallel machine system includes a plurality of power supply devices, each power supply device being a bidirectional power supply device, each power supply device including a control module, an FPGA optical fiber communication module and a power supply execution mechanism connected in sequence; each FPGA optical fiber communication module is internally provided with a sampling module and a delay output module, the sampling module being used to collect running data output by the corresponding power supply device; the FPGA optical fiber communication module has an optical fiber sending end and an optical fiber receiving end, the plurality of power supply devices being sequentially and circularly arranged through the FPGA optical fiber communication module, the plurality of FPGA optical fiber communication modules being sequentially connected in series through the optical fiber sending end and the optical fiber receiving end to form a ring-shaped communication link; the power supply execution mechanism is used to output voltage and current according to power output setting parameters; wherein each power supply device has locally stored ID address information, and the ID address information corresponding to each power supply device is different.

[0031] The above-mentioned control module can be connected to a man-machine interaction unit, and an operator can actively adjust the settings of each power supply device through the man-machine interaction unit.

[0032] The above-mentioned delay output module can realize delay output of data, and the specific delay time can be manually set in advance.

[0033] Each power supply device includes an FPGA optical fiber communication module, which is constructed with FPGA as the core module. RAM units can be constructed in FPGA, and data storage can be completed by using the RAM units. In the embodiments of the present application, because high-speed data transmission is involved, RAM units are provided for data caching, which plays an important role in preventing data loss.

[0034] The above-mentioned FPGA optical fiber communication module includes a collection module, which can complete collection of voltage, current and other running data of the output end of the power supply device.

[0035] Specifically, the collection module can select a 16-bit ADC chip, or a higher precision or lower precision ADC chip can be selected according to actual needs.

[0036] In the parallel operation, one power supply device can be selected as the master (such as the power supply device A shown in Figure 1 , and the rest of the power supply devices are slaves (such as the power supply devices B and C shown in Figure 1 ).

[0037] The above-mentioned ring communication link can be understood as a ring for master data downlink. When the power supply device as the master needs to transmit data to each slave, it writes key information such as set current, set voltage, echo address, and start instruction into the parallel data frame, and then transmits it to each slave in turn through the ring communication link.

[0038] Specifically, the first position of the ring communication link can be understood as the master, and the next position until the last position are slaves. The communication process of the ring communication link is in the form of a ring. Taking the parallel data frame as an example, the parallel data frame is first transmitted to the slave at the second position. The slave at the second position obtains the set current and the set voltage from the parallel data frame and transmits the parallel data frame to the slave at the third position, and repeats the above-mentioned process of obtaining the current information and the process of forwarding, until the parallel data frame is transmitted to the slave at the last position, and the parallel data frame is transmitted back to the master through the slave at the last position.

[0039] The above-mentioned control module can be provided with a preset cache area. The parallel data frame to be issued by the master can be stored in the preset cache area. When the set current and the set voltage calculated each time change, the parallel data frame in the preset cache area can be updated.

[0040] Each power supply device has an ID address information stored locally, and the ID address information corresponding to each power supply device is different. The ID address information can be used to better obtain the running data of the slave. The ID address information of the above-mentioned multiple power supply devices can be set in order, for example, starting from 1 and increasing one by one.

[0049] The echo acquisition address can be updated once before each transmission of the parallel data frame, and is updated in a cyclic manner, so that the host can complete polling of the running data in all power supply devices after transmitting a number of parallel data frames equal to the number of power supply devices participating in parallel. In addition, it should be noted that in the case where multiple echo acquisition addresses can be stored in one parallel data frame, the ID address information of multiple slaves can be processed in batches, so that the running data of multiple slaves can be obtained by transmitting one parallel data frame, thereby reducing the number of parallel data frames to be transmitted.

[0050] When the slave acquires the parallel data frame, it first acquires the set current and set voltage in the parallel data frame and stores them in the delay output module, then checks the echo acquisition address in the parallel data frame to determine whether it is consistent with the ID address information stored locally, and in the case of consistency, writes the collected running data into the parallel data frame, so that the running data can be returned to the host through the parallel data frame. After polling all ID address information once, the host can acquire the running data of all power supply devices, thereby updating the set current and set voltage to update the set current and set voltage in the parallel data frame. As can be seen, the scheme in the embodiment of the application can complete synchronous control using only one parallel data frame, and the data transmission logic is simpler, which can better ensure the reliability of synchronous control.

[0051] The delay output module can delay the time of outputting the set current and set voltage to the power supply actuator, so that multiple power supply devices can complete the output synchronously. Specifically, the delay output module with an earlier bit position needs to be delayed for a longer time because it writes the set current and set voltage earlier, and the delay time for the delay output module with a later bit position needs to be shortened because it writes the set current and set voltage later. In some embodiments, the time from when each slave receives the parallel data frame using the FPGA fiber communication module to when it re-emits the parallel data frame can be fixed, so that the fixed time can be multiplied by the bit position information to determine the delay time for each delay output module.

[0052] The time at which the power supply actuator receives the set current and set voltage is kept highly synchronized due to the presence of the delay output module, so that it can adjust the output in real time after receiving the set current and set voltage.

[0053] The sampling module of the host and slave can be executed periodically.

[0054] The running data of the host can be obtained when the echo acquisition address in the parallel data frame is updated to the ID address information, or can be obtained before the current setting and the current setting update in the parallel data frame are set.

[0055] The host can obtain the parallel data frame returned by the last slave, and the echo acquisition address in the parallel data frame is updated by polling according to the ID address information, so that the running data of all slaves can be obtained.

[0056] The preset power supply control period is determined according to the preset parallel frame sending period and the number of power supply devices participating in parallel, which can be understood as the product of the preset parallel frame sending period and the number of power supply devices participating in parallel, which is still less than the preset power supply control period. For example, in the case of 10 power supply devices participating in parallel, the host obtains the running data of all slaves only needs up to 10 parallel data frames, assuming that the preset parallel frame sending period can be 512ns, then the time of obtaining all power supply device running data is about 5.12us, then the preset power supply control period can be 50us. And the preset power supply control period will change adaptively when the preset parallel frame sending period changes and the number of parallel changes, so as to improve the real-time performance of synchronous control.

[0057] In some embodiments, the slave processing and forwarding time spent by each slave from receiving the parallel data frame transmitted by the last power supply device to transmitting the parallel data frame to the next power supply device is less than the preset parallel frame sending period, and the slave processing and forwarding time is a predetermined fixed time length;

[0058] The delay time of the delay output module corresponding to each power supply device is determined according to the position of the power supply device in the ring communication link and the slave processing and forwarding time, wherein the earlier the position of the power supply device in the ring communication link, the longer the delay time of the corresponding delay output module.

[0059] The slave processing and forwarding time is a predetermined fixed time length, for example, in some scenarios, the slave processing and forwarding time spent by the slave from receiving the parallel data frame transmitted by the last power supply device to transmitting the parallel data frame to the next power supply device is about 128ns, but there may be some fluctuations due to various reasons. In order to avoid the influence of the time fluctuation on data transmission, a certain delay can be set to avoid it, for example, the slave processing and forwarding time is set to 256ns.

[0060] The slave processing and forwarding time is less than the preset parallel frame sending period, which can make each power supply device have a certain time gap for other data processing, realizing time division multiplexing.

[0061] The delay time of the delay output module corresponding to each power supply device is closely related to the bit position of the power supply device in the ring communication link. Due to the characteristics of the ring communication link, the power supply device with an earlier bit position receives the data frame of the master device earlier. In order to synchronize the setting current and the setting voltage transmitted to the power supply execution device, the delay time of the delay output module of the power supply device with different bit positions needs to be set differently. For example, for N bit positions, the delay time of the delay output module of the power supply device with the first bit position, i.e., the master device, is N times 256 ns, the delay time of the delay output module of the power supply device with the second bit position, i.e., the first slave device, is (N-1) times 256 ns, and so on. Thus, the delay time of the delay output module corresponding to all power supply devices can be determined.

[0064] In some embodiments, the data frame further includes a slave device transmission cumulative number, and each slave device updates the slave device transmission cumulative number when receiving the data frame.

[0065] The power supply synchronization control method further includes:

[0066] In the case that the slave device transmission cumulative number in the received data frame is inconsistent with the number of power supply devices participating in data frame transmission, a communication loss alarm is generated.

[0067] In the above embodiment, the slave device transmission cumulative number is updated when the slave device receives the data frame, for example, the first slave device is updated to 1, and the second slave device is updated to 2. Each slave device updates in turn. When no problem occurs in the entire data transmission process, the slave device transmission cumulative number is consistent with the number of slave devices, so that the master device can determine whether the transmission is problematic by determining whether the slave device transmission cumulative number is consistent with the number of slave devices after receiving the data frame.

[0068] In the embodiment, the slave device transmission cumulative number is set in the data frame, so that whether the data is transmitted to each slave device can be determined by the slave device transmission cumulative number. In the case that the slave device transmission cumulative number is inconsistent with the number of slave devices, an alarm is generated in time to remind the operator to handle the fault in time.

[0069] In some embodiments, a communication failure alarm is generated if no parallel data frame is received for more than a preset power supply control period.

[0070] In this embodiment, if the host cannot receive the returned parallel data frame for a long time, it indicates that the communication link is disconnected, and a communication failure alarm can be generated in time to remind the operator to handle the failure in time.

[0071] The above-mentioned parallel data frame can include the following parts:

[0072] 1. Frame header: special characters such as 0x55a105bc and 0x55a106bc can be used, and it should be noted that the lowest byte is 0xbc, which uses K28.5 as K code for data alignment control.

[0073] 2. Flag: host ID (2B) + reserved (1B) + normal read / write / parallel data flag (1B, 0x00 indicates normal read / write, and 0x01 indicates parallel data);

[0074] 3. Data 1: the set voltage sent by the host to each slave;

[0075] 4. Data 2: the set current sent by the host to each slave;

[0076] 5. Data 3: the echo acquisition address (high 16 bits) corresponding to the current polled slave + event (low 16 bits); the event is mainly ON and OFF signals, that is, whether to perform parallel operation;

[0077] 6. Data 4: working mode (high 16 bits) + slave number (16th bit): wherein the working mode indicates the current working mode of the host (such as normal mode, sequence mode, etc.), and the slave power supply actuator can select different loop parameters for output control according to the working mode of the host; the slave transmission cumulative number is increased by 1 every time a slave is passed, and finally the host judges whether the real slave transmission cumulative number in the parallel network is consistent with the set slave number, if not, it indicates that the parallel configuration is wrong, and an alarm is prompted;

[0078] 7. Data 5: echo current data of the polled slave: when the echo acquisition address in data 3 is consistent with the locally stored ID address information, the collected echo current data is filled into data 5;

[0079] 8、Data 6-10: This data is reserved extension data. When the number of parallel machines is large, the echo acquisition address of the current slave machine in the data 3 can be modified to indicate polling a group of slave machines, that is, adding the data 5. Every 6 slave machines are represented as a slave machine group. The slave machines belonging to the polling group fill the echo current data into the data 5-10 in the parallel machine data frame in turn. In this way, when a parallel machine data frame completes the loop back to the host, the current sampling data of 6 slave machines can be obtained, thereby improving the acquisition efficiency of echo data;

[0080] 9、Checksum: The cumulative sum of the flag and the data 1-10;

[0081] 10、Frame tail: Special characters such as 0x55a107bc and 0x55a108bc are used. Note that the lowest byte is 0xbc, which uses K28.5 as K code for data alignment control.

[0082] In some embodiments, the operating data corresponding to each power supply device includes echo current data, and the operating data of the host further includes echo voltage data;

[0083] According to the obtained operating data corresponding to the plurality of power supply devices, the set current and the set voltage are updated, comprising:

[0084] According to the preset parallel machine control current and the number of power supply devices participating in parallel machine, the set current is determined;

[0085] The echo total current data is obtained by using the echo current data corresponding to the plurality of power supply devices;

[0086] The state of charge is determined according to the echo total current data;

[0087] The first output set voltage is obtained according to the state of charge and the state of charge-voltage correspondence table;

[0088] The real-time internal resistance is obtained according to the state of charge and the state of charge-internal resistance correspondence table. The state of charge-internal resistance correspondence table indicates the correspondence between the plurality of states of charge and the plurality of internal resistance information, and the state of charge-voltage correspondence table indicates the correspondence between the plurality of states of charge and the plurality of voltage information;

[0089] The first output set current is obtained according to the first output set voltage, the echo voltage data of the host and the real-time internal resistance;

[0090] The wire voltage drop is determined according to the first output set current and the echo total current data;

[0091] The set voltage is determined according to the wire voltage drop and the echo voltage data of the host.

[0092] In the embodiment of the present application, the parallel machine control strategy is adopted, therefore, the output ports of the plurality of power supply devices are arranged in parallel, under the parallel arrangement, the current is superimposed and the voltage is the same, therefore, the output voltage of each power supply device can be determined by only obtaining the echo voltage data of the host.

[0093] The preset parallel machine control current can be understood as the total demand for the output current of the parallel machine control power supply system. In the present embodiment, the setting current is obtained by dividing the preset parallel machine control current by the number of power supply devices participating in the parallel machine control.

[0094] The echo total current data can be understood as the sum of the echo current data of the plurality of power supply devices.

[0095] The state of charge determined according to the echo total current data can be understood as the integral of the echo total current data, by determining the period for obtaining the echo total current data in a small time length, the determined state of charge can be extremely close to the actual situation.

[0096] The state of charge-voltage correspondence table indicates the correspondence between the plurality of states of charge and the plurality of voltage information, that is, after determining a state of charge, the corresponding voltage information can be obtained by table lookup.

[0097] Specifically, the state of charge-internal resistance correspondence table shows the relationship between the state of charge and the corresponding voltage information in a certain scale value, as shown in Table 1, the data in Table 1 can be expanded according to the actual situation, and the specific number of rows is not limited.

[0100] In Table 1, Soc1 can be understood as the state of charge amplified by 100 times, and the corresponding voltage scale in Table 1 can be understood as the voltage information, that is, the scale value required for subsequent calculation of the set voltage using the maximum open circuit voltage, for example, the state of charge is 0.6080318193, the calculated Soc1 is 60.80318193, and the corresponding voltage scale is 0.972853458, assuming that the open circuit voltage is 10 volts, then the set voltage calculated using the voltage scale is 9.72853458 volts.

[0101] The maximum open circuit voltage can be input by the user through the man-machine interaction interface.

[0102] The state of charge-internal resistance correspondence table can indicate the correspondence between the plurality of states of charge and the plurality of internal resistance information, that is, after determining a state of charge, the corresponding internal resistance information can be obtained by table lookup.

[0103] Specifically, the charging state and the corresponding internal resistance information can be displayed in a certain proportion value by the charging internal resistance corresponding table. As shown in Table 2, the data in Table 2 can be expanded according to actual situation needs, and the specific number of rows is not limited.

[0104] Table 2

[0105]

[0106] In Table 2, Soc2 can be understood as 100 times magnification of the charging state. The corresponding internal resistance proportion in Table 2 can be understood as internal resistance information, that is, the proportion required for subsequent maximum internal resistance calculation of the current internal resistance. For example, the charging state is 0.6080318193, and the calculated Soc2 is 60.80318193. At this time, the value cannot be found, and the closest Soc2 is selected for confirmation, that is, Soc2 is confirmed as 60.58506543, and the corresponding voltage proportion is 0.671063479. Assuming that the maximum internal resistance is 1 ohm, the current internal resistance calculated by the internal resistance proportion is 0.671063479 ohm.

[0107] The above maximum internal resistance can be obtained by user input through a man-machine interaction interface.

[0108] The above first output set voltage can be obtained by looking up the voltage proportion by the charging state after determining the charging state, and then multiplying the maximum open circuit voltage and the voltage proportion obtained by looking up the table.

[0109] The above real-time internal resistance can be obtained by looking up the internal resistance proportion by the charging state after determining the charging state, and then multiplying the maximum internal resistance and the internal resistance proportion obtained by looking up the table.

[0110] The above first output set current can be determined by Ohm operation using the first output set voltage, the echo voltage data of the host, and the real-time internal resistance.

[0111] The above wire voltage drop is obtained by using PID algorithm, taking the first output set current as the target value and the echo total current data as the feedback value, so that the wire voltage drop can be quickly determined.

[0112] The above set voltage considers the existence of the wire voltage drop, and can be obtained by summing the wire voltage drop and the echo voltage data of the host.

[0113] In the embodiment, the wire pressure drop is quickly determined by using the first output setting current and the echo total current data to obtain the setting voltage most suitable for the control requirement, considering the influence of the wire pressure drop on the actual output adjustment control. In addition, the PID algorithm is used to determine the wire pressure drop, considering the influence of the wire length, the conductive performance and other difficult-to-measure factors on the wire resistance, so that the difficulty of obtaining the wire length, the conductive performance and other difficult-to-measure factors can be avoided.

[0114] In some embodiments, the first output setting current is obtained according to the first output setting voltage, the echo voltage data of the host and the real-time resistance, including:

[0115] obtaining a voltage difference value of the first output setting voltage and the echo voltage data of the host;

[0116] performing ohm operation on the voltage difference value and the real-time resistance to obtain the real-time resistance.

[0117] In the embodiment, the ohm operation is performed on the voltage difference value of the first output setting voltage and the echo voltage data of the host and the real-time resistance, so that the real-time resistance can be quickly obtained.

[0118] In some embodiments, the wire pressure drop is determined according to the first output setting current and the echo total current data, including:

[0119] performing incremental PID operation on the first output setting current as a reference value and the echo total current data as a feedback value to obtain a wire pressure drop increment;

[0120] updating the wire pressure drop according to the wire pressure drop increment and the wire pressure drop obtained last time.

[0121] In the embodiment, the incremental PID algorithm is used, the wire pressure drop increment is obtained by using the first output setting current as a reference value and the echo total current data as a feedback value, and then the incremental operation is performed on the wire pressure drop obtained last time, so that the wire pressure drop more suitable for the actual situation can be obtained.
